Photo Retoucher | Consumer/ D2C Brand | Liverpool - £28k + benefits

We are partnered with a leading consumer retail brand that are looking to find a brand-new Photo Retoucher for their in-house creative studio team. Photo Retoucher - The role:

  • Improve e-com retouch quality
  • Improve creative retouch.
  • Ensuring that e-com & creative deadlines are met in full.
  • Retouch at a high standard across many retouch areas including but not limited to still life and model.
  • Maintaining healthy communication with key stakeholders.
  • Delegate workloads for social and e-com retouching work as the team grows.
  • Feedback weekly on the progress of retouching open and completed jobs.
  • Communicate asset management to the studio manager.
  • Resolve midterm roadblocks.
  • Work with key stakeholders on resource allocation.
  • Develop & review working processes, and theorise improvements-present findings to key stakeholders

Photo Retoucher - The successful candidate will have:

  • Impeccable photoshop knowledge (software and technique)
  • Experience in a-gency retouching.
  • Experience in E-com retouching.
  • Experience in the delegation of workloads.
  • Brilliant communication ability
  • Ability to problem-solve

Benefits:

Brand new open-plan office, discretionary bonus, new creative studio on-site, 40% off the brand.
